Stongly acidic cation exchange resin designed for demineralization. The monodispersed particles size range provides superior flow and efficiency. This resin meets requirements of FDA Food Additive Regulation 21 CFR 173.25.

Other Notes

This resin has not been specially processed nor cleaned. We suggest that it be subjected to a suitable preliminary elution and wash.
